Wilhelmus Cornelis Chimaer van Oudendorp's 1856-1867 lithograph, "Portret van Richard Hol," is a portrait of Richard Hol seated with arms crossed, looking directly at the viewer. The portrait depicts Hol in a formal setting, likely a studio, evidenced by the chair, drapery and furniture in the background. Executed in black and white, the artist utilizes shading and linework to create the figure, showcasing the realism of the 19th-century portrait genre. The signature of Richard Hol appears at the bottom of the print, adding authenticity to the portrait.
